By default, green is tcp traffic, dark blue is dns traffic, light blue is udp traffic, and black identifies tcp packets with problems for example, they could have been delivered outoforder. This quickly locates certain packets within a saved set by their row color in the packet list pane. It allows you to captured data in conversationlike sequence between servers and clients. This is the number order of the packet that got captured. Protocol analysis with wireshark protocol analysis packetsprotocols can be analyzed after capturing.
How to use wireshark to capture, filter and inspect packets. Wireshark is an opensource packet analyzer, which is used for education, analysis, software development, communication protocol development, and network troubleshooting. First, fields in wireshark enclosed by brackets are computed fields theyre not in the packet. Practical packet analysis wireshark repository root me. Mar 25, 2020 smartsniff is a network monitoring alternative tool for wireshark. Network professionals use wireshark to troubleshoot networking problems, but it is also an excellent way to learn exactly how the network protocols work. Tcpdump will keep everything raw and thats the way we like it. In terms of endura and other pelco ip products it can help you both examine and debug device web services. I dont claim to be an expert on troubleshooting voip issues, and have much yet to learn, but heres the general procedure i follow. The libpcap software will be installed for you, if it is not installed within your operating system, when you install wireshark. How to capture and use ethercat trace data with wireshark.
It can distinguish between different packet types based on their individual hue. Troubleshooting slow networks with wireshark laura chappell, founder, wireshark university and chappell university. A redundancy control trailer rct is added to each frame which include a sequence number to discard duplicates. This video uses wireshark to examine how the tcp sequence numbers in tcp work. Getting wireshark in order to run wireshark, you will need to have access to a computer that supports both wireshark and the libpcap or winpcap packet capture library. Reading the coe sdo mailbox data from a wireshark trace expert in coe, sdo are delivered and returned using a data link type called mailbox or mailbox protocol. It is considered as a standard package on linux systems. If you are you using a browser with javascript disabled. Filters are evaluted against each individual packet. Router1 is correctly sending its packets to router2, but router2 doesnt know how to access address. Wireshark, a network analysis tool formerly known as ethereal, captures packets in real time and display them in humanreadable format.
It is used to track the packets so that each one is filtered to meet our specific needs. Hello jeff, outoforder is basically a packet that arrives just a little too late to be insequence, but is not a retransmission. Packet sniffing and wireshark wayne state university. Wireshark uses colors to help you identify the types of traffic at a glance. This video uses the wireshark analyzer to examine how acknowledgement numbers in tcp work. The first part of the lab introduces packet sniffer, wireshark. The camtasia studio video content presented here requires a more recent version of the adobe flash player. Jun 01, 2014 learn how you can use visualether to convert wireshark pcap files into sequence diagrams. First off, it looks likely that the sack headers are getting stripped out by the sonicwalls which is preventing retransmits from recovering as fast as theyve negotiated. How to filter for out of sequence packets based on ip. I wouldnt start with a tutorial on wireshark itself necessarily. Packet loss and out of sequence packets mean opinion score mos rfactor is sometimes used to determine the requirements for qos.
Wireshark tutorial for beginners 7 what is a packet. I have a 10 minute period of captures, during which we have seen out of sequence packets being delivered over a udp channel in a log file. The packet is on a linux box that i have access to. Hello jeff, out of order is basically a packet that arrives just a little too late to be in sequence, but is not a retransmission. This software allows the capturing of packets in windows, and those files can then be analyzed using wireshark. Pdf wireshark is by far the most popular network traffic analyzing tool.
How can i avoid outoforder tcp packets in wireshark. You may be getting started with wireshark and looking for interesting packet captures to explore, the wireshark samples page is a great place to start. Introduction to capturing and analyzing packets wireshark tutorial ross bagurdes ross. In order to capture packets, you must install the chmodbpf launch daemon. Packet and network security analysis this wireshark tutorial will familiarize you with wiresharks advanced features, such as analyzing packets and undertaking. Wireshark is sack aware wireshark decodes the sack fields in the tcp options section of the tcp layer sack count and left edge right edge values can be displayed as columns in the decode summary section if you. I would like to know how wireshark reads the sequence number.
Assuming the packets werent actually delivered to your machine out of order, you can avoid them by doing your capturing on an operating system that doesnt deliver packets out of order to the capture mechanism libpcapwinpcap uses. However, if strange things happen, wireshark might help you figure out what is. To keep the video brief, acknowledgement numbers are explained in a. Subscribe to see when more videos in this series are released. Wireshark might help you figure out what is really going on. However as the link is a wan link and the problem is intermitent then there is a lot a lot of traf. Initially, no data will be displayed in the various windows. Visualether analyzes the wireshark output to generate documents that match the defined template. So i would prefere wireshark to name out of order packets following a sack frame requested retransmission although out of order is correct. Wireshark graphical user interface the wireshark interface has five major components. Wireshark is computing that by taking the sequence number field and adding it to the payload size of your packet. Wireshark technically calls this a packet list pane and packet detail pane but im using the more generic term pdu. Its the original packet, which somehow got rearranged on the way to the destination so that it arrives after a packet following it in sequence. Reading the wireshark manual first is kind of like reading the help guide to visual studio.
But more importantly, why you should do tcp sequence number analysis. Manual npcap updates instructions can be found on the npcap web site at. Wireshark captures packets and lets you examine their contents. It lets you examine the network traffic flowing into and out of your windows or unix machine. Wireshark is showing you the packets as the network and presumably your client sees them. Similarly, wireshark can be used to view packet information obtained by many other packet. Due to the fact, there are enough sample protocols to keep you busy for months and several worm exploit samples for those digging into network security.
Also in your wireshark captures dhcp packets will be their own and they are broadcast packets, so you should be able to filter on them then use information in the packet like the dhcp name or mac address to track. We will not use ethereal wireshark because it does too much for us. Select file save as or choose one of the export options to record the capture. Wireshark includes filters, color coding, and other features that let you dig deep into network traffic and inspect individual packets. That next sequence number field shown by wireshark is one such field. Prp implements layer 2 network redundancy by sending two copies of the same frame over two independent networks. Trace analysis packet list displays all of the packets in the trace in the order they were recorded. With a packet capture and an analyzer like wireshark, you. The traffic is udp and the only way that i can see the oos packets is by the ip identification field. Like a lot of other network programs, wireshark uses the pcap network library to capture packets. Users are complaining that the network is slow web browsing sessions are painfully sluggish and.
This manual will help you use wireshark to analyze rtps. After the second retransmit packet 72 the connection is back on track. Communication networks laboratory the university of kansas eecs 780 introduction to protocol analysis with wireshark truc anh n. You will also learn how fields in messages can be easily mapped to messages and fields in sequence diagrams. Wireshark is a network packet analyzer, known previously as ethereal. Wireshark is the worlds most popular network analyzer. For each packet in the tcp 3way handshake, fill in the sequence and.
While wireshark s capture and display filters limit which packets are recorded or shown on the screen, its colorization function takes things a step further. Generate sequence diagrams at ip address or port level extract messages from gtp tunnels filter out repeating rtp and rtcp packets. Allows you to capture driver of microsoft network monitor. Packet analysis with wireshark is an excellent resource for troubleshooting network errors and identifying network vulnerabilities. The sequence diagrams provide a visual trace of the packet flow between different nodes. Riverbed is wiresharks primary sponsor and provides our funding. Wireshark ethereal tutorial if you have not use wireshark, this is the chance to learn this power networking tool. Using display filter to find related tcp packet, 0x320 in hex is 800 in decimal, 800 means device is running out of network bandwidth.
How to capture packets using wireshark ive just installed wireshark on my windows xp machine,and im trying to capture and analyze a packet. This presentation will get you started with visualether. View smtp or pop3 traffic, reading emails off the wire. The best way to learn about any new piece of software is to try it out. Also, the dns lookup will add extra packets into the capture. It can filter and analyze specific network packets. In order to fully understand packet analysis, you must understand exactly. The command menus are standard pulldown menus located at the top of the window.
How can i avoid out of order tcp packets in wireshark. The wireshark trace, that you captured, will show the message twice. Generate sequence diagrams and call flow diagrams from wireshark output. Introduction to network packet analysis with wireshark. This may take an exceptionally long time, and make wireshark appear to freeze. This allows much better and more accurate measurements of packet loss and. Columns time the timestamp at which the packet crossed the interface. Inside out security blog it pros how to use wireshark.
This represents the pack et sequence number to identify packets. Select one or more of the networks by clicking on them, then select capture at the top of the wireshark interface. Utilized in the voip environment in one of several methods. This document introduces the basic operation of a packet sniffer, installation, and a test run of wireshark. Would like to view your tutorials but sadly i am experiencing network. Tcp sequence and acknowledge the start at number is called sequence number the ot it number is called acknowledgement this is how it looks like in wireshark. A wonderful, simple to use and well laid out guide. Learn how to use wiresharkfrom downloading to filters to packets and other features. Lets check out the sexy anatomy of this extremely useful protocol analyzer. Jul 22, 2015 track tcp data packets using wireshark. There is a retransmit in packet 66, which is immediately followed by an ack up to packet 56. And if an out of order segment is very delayed, then the tcp will resend the missing segment in any case. Wireshark packet capture by selecting stop in the wireshark.
And i expect to see some packets with source column is 192. On a windows network or computer, wireshark must be used along with the application winpcap, which stands for windows packet capture. Packets captures usually contain many packets irrelevant to the specific analysis task. In computer networking, out of order delivery is the delivery of data packets in a different order from which they were sent. Displays all of the packets in the trace in the order they were recorded. Instant wireshark starter has been designed keeping basic learners in mind. Hi ive currently got a problem where traffic is being delivered out of sequence over an mpls link.
From installation to advanced tips this wireshark tutorial will help you get. Id suggest a rightclick on any packet ot the tcp session and then a follow tcp stream which translates to a tcp. Wireshark is equipped with a very good filtering tool that allows limiting the realtime traffic output. Network packet and traffic analyzers are us ed during application development and dis tributed system configuration to monitor the packets over the network.
Tcp, udp and sctp transport layer support is also available out of the box. In one case, the receiver tracks packets based on their sequence numbers and notices a packet is missing. The main idea of this tutorial is to do live capturing of the network, save the data into a file for further offline analysis process. You can use filters to capture specific types of packets, then analyze the captured packets. A process of wireless traffic analysis may be very helpful in forensic investigations or during troubleshooting and of course this is a great way of selfstudy just to learn how applications and protocols inter communicate with each other. Hello is there a filter or a way to filter a complete sequence of tcp full sequence of connection establishment, connection termination, and data transfer. To remove these packets from display or from the capture wireshark provides the ability to create filters. Troubleshooting slow networks with wireshark laura chappell, founder, wireshark university and chappell university introduction your phone begins ringing before you find a suitable spot to put down your first comforting cup of coffee in the morning. Helps you to capture tcpip packets on the network without installing a capture driver. The basic tool for observing the messages exchanged between executing protocol entities is called a packet sniffer. Out of order delivery can be caused by packets following multiple paths through a network, or via parallel processing paths within network equipment that are not designed to ensure that packet ordering is preserved.
Support for ipv4, ipv6, ethernet and wifi is built in. The purpose of this document is to introduce the packet sniffer wireshark. This requires some extra state information and memory to be kept by the dissector but allows much better detection of interesting tcp events such as retransmissions. If you do this, wireshark will treat the packets in the capture file as docsis packets even if you save the capture file and read it later. Wait a bit more than one minute well see why shortly, and then begin wireshark. In order to the traffic analysis to be possible, first.
This very powerful tool provides network and upper layer protocols informations about data captured in a network. I have a packet with the sequence number displayed as 3273, but the corresponding bytes are 2e b2 cf 43. Riverbed technology lets you seamlessly move between packets and flows for comprehensive monitoring, analysis and troubleshooting. Allow wireshark to resolve names from addresses at different protocol. It is extremely useful, when you need to extract particular flows between a particular mac addresses or between particular ip addresses out of hundreds of packs coming every second from all the wireless clients in the surrounding. To select multiple networks at once, hold the shift key as you make your selection. This is on a custom trading platform that does not subscribe to the exchanges retransmission service, so our retail platforms are fine but the custom one is bein. Luckily, kali linux, and other linux distros offer the most powerful network analyzer tool, called wireshark.
But,at the same time,i have a copy of the same packet in a pdf document on my xp machine. Protocol the highest level protocol that wireshark can detect. You can turn them on and off in the tcp preferences. As long as a packet out of order can be properly handled by the receiver then there isnt an issue. There are a lot of various samples in the book including decrypting ssltls, dchpv6, wlans, and numerous security analyses amongst other topics however they dont really get into too much depth. Well, you know all those black and red packets in wireshark. Wireshark is sack aware wireshark decodes the sack fields in the tcp options section of the tcp layer sack count and left edge right edge values can be displayed as columns in the decode summary section if you capture on sender youll see retransmissions. Tapping out hubs work great on halfduplex networks, but most of us have migrated to fullduplex networks.
1072 1020 849 1552 61 636 639 857 124 248 877 1271 790 1268 680 960 68 1194 197 228 773 1146 305 339 237 524 121 1111 50 363 846 759 924 1351 153